The game ends after a certain number of pre-determined rounds at which time players will count up the points on their Tower tiles. The role of Master Builder now passes clockwise to the next player. If any towers are still standing the Master builder may take the accompanying Tower tile beneath it to score at the end of the game. Once the timer has run out the Master Builder must quit building and the Saboteurs must quit firing. The Master Builder may rebuild any towers she wishes as long as an Ammunition cube is not on that tile as noted above. Note there is a variant that specifies if an Ammunition cube lands on a Tower tile that is not built on or partially built on the Master Builder may not build on that tile. The caveat being that they only have the two cubes to fire, so they must use them wisely. While the Master Builder attempts to build the towers the other players, or Saboteurs, can use their catapults and Ammunition cubes to try and knock down the Master Builder’s towers. When ready the Master Builder will turn over the sand timer and begin to build on any Tower tile she wishes building the matching structure as the tile shows. The other players will prepare their catapults and Ammunition cubes. The youngest player takes on the role of Master Builder first and will take all of the building blocks and the sand timer and place them in front of her. All the building blocks are placed near the playing area along with the sand timer. Players then each take a catapult of their choice along with two Wooden Ammunition cubes. They will then take the remaining Small Tower tiles and arrange them randomly around the Mega Tower. To set up Kaboom players will take the Mega Tower tile and place it in the center of play.
